Página 3 - is evidently borrowed from Jeremiah v. 6. ' Wherefore a lion out of the forest shall slay them, a wolf of the evenings shall spoil them, a leopard shall watch over their cities : every one that goeth out thence shall be torn in pieces.' 8 The stars of Aries. ' The world was anciently believed to have been created in the spring. " Verillud erat." Georg. II. 336.
